Why do schools have to get parents' signatures to organize students' spring outing?
Outing is not only a simple outing, but also an important form of education for students. Through this form, children can get out of the classroom, get close to nature, and connect what they have learned in the classroom with nature while enjoying themselves physically and mentally. Visiting museums and other activities do have many benefits for children's growth, but they can only be called social practice and can't replace outings at all. On the other hand, group outing helps to cultivate children's independent ability and social ability, cultivate friendly and mutual assistance among children, and enhance collective consciousness and team spirit. It is necessary for schools to organize outings, which cannot be replaced by family outings. The outing organized by the school can liberate children from the care of their parents and cultivate their independence. Although there have been some spring outing accidents in some places recently, the accidents should remind us to be vigilant and strengthen safety work instead of canceling the outing across the board.
